Delays Due In McHenry-River Road Area

Starting on Wednesday, July 10, there will be intermittent one-way traffic control on McHenry Avenue and River Road between 9 a.m. and 3 p.m. as part of the McHenry Avenue improvement project.

The project team will be installing conduits, which are tubes to protect electrical lining, within the intersection.

Motorists are advised to expect minor delays throughout the day, Wednesday through Friday, July 10 through July 12.

In a progress report for the project, officials noted that the new McHenry Avenue Bridge will include a sidewalk on the west side of the bridge.

Crews just finished pouring a sidewalk and putting up the barrier over the Stanislaus River. The new McHenry Avenue Bridge will soon be open for motorists and pedestrians to enjoy.
